html代码
index.html
上传文件:
$(function(){
$(input[type="file"]).on(change, function(){
var file = this.files[0];
var formData = new FormData($(#uploadImg)[0]);
formData.append(file, file);
console.log(formData.get(file))
$.ajax({
url: upload.php,
type: POST,
cache: false,
data: formData,
//dataType: json,
//async: false,
processData: false, //不需要对数据做任何预处理
contentType: false, //不设置数据格式
}).done(function(res) {
console.log(res)
}).fail(function(res) {
console.log(res)
});
});
})
后端代码(以php为例)
upload.php
//print_r($_FILES);
$uptypes=array(
image/jpg,